[Debian-med-packaging] Bug#812626: libfreecontact-perl: FTBFS - Parse errors: Bad plan. You planned 10 tests but ran 6.

Andreas Tille andreas at an3as.eu
Tue Jan 26 09:54:14 UTC 2016


Hi Perl team,

do you have any idea what change might have caused the failures of the
test suite?

Feel free to commit proposed changes to Debian Med Git if this might
simplify your workflow.

Kind regards

    Andreas.

On Mon, Jan 25, 2016 at 04:39:25PM +0000, Michael Tautschnig wrote:
> Package: libfreecontact-perl
> Version: 0.08-4
> Severity: serious
> Usertags: goto-cc
> 
> During a rebuild of all Debian packages in a clean sid chroot (using cowbuilder
> and pbuilder) the build failed with the following error.
> 
> [...]
> make[1]: Leaving directory '/srv/jenkins-slave/workspace/sid-goto-cc-libfreecontact-perl/libfreecontact-perl-0.08'
>    dh_auto_test -O--parallel
> 	make -j1 test TEST_VERBOSE=1
> make[1]: Entering directory '/srv/jenkins-slave/workspace/sid-goto-cc-libfreecontact-perl/libfreecontact-perl-0.08'
> Running Mkbootstrap for FreeContact ()
> chmod 644 "FreeContact.bs"
> PERL_DL_NONLAZY=1 "/usr/bin/perl" "-MExtUtils::Command::MM" "-MTest::Harness" "-e" "undef *Test::Harness::Switches; test_harness(1, 'blib/lib', 'blib/arch')" t/*.t
> t/01FreeContact.t .. 
> 1..3
> ok 1 - use FreeContact;
> ok 2 - FreeContact->can(...)
> ok 3 - FreeContact::Predictor->can(...)
> ok
> will use 1 OMP threads
> SSE2 veczweight, wchunk = 32
> total weight (variation) of alignment = 620.777515304633
> 
> seq weight loop for 1000 seqs took 0.012224 secs
> will use 1 OMP threads
> calculated column aa frequencies, gap cols = 4
> calculated pair frequency table in 0.192089 secs
> collected apc_mean[MI] = 0.174031486973761
> aa freq sum (cell) = 0.999997158936352, pairfreq sum (cell) = 0.999994420985606
> formed covariance matrix (122/126,4)
> LU factorization took 9.17976 secs, inverted matrix (incl LUf) in 23.7932 secs
> density of inverse covariance matrix = 1 (cksum 346842.2)
> went back to gapped (126) wwi matrix
> collected apc_mean[l1norm] = 117.987054769839
> collected apc_mean[fro] = 3.35437751555787
> all done in 24.6311 secs
> will use 1 OMP threads
> SSE2 veczweight, wchunk = 32
> total weight (variation) of alignment = 561.595172234625
> t/02test.t ......... 
> 1..10
> ok 1 - use FreeContact;
> ok 2 - An object of class 'FreeContact::Predictor' isa 'FreeContact::Predictor'
> ok 3
> ok 4
> ok 5 - precision test
> ok 6 - timing results test
> Failed 4/10 subtests
> 
> Test Summary Report
> -------------------
> t/02test.t       (Wstat: 11 Tests: 6 Failed: 0)
>   Non-zero wait status: 11
>   Parse errors: Bad plan.  You planned 10 tests but ran 6.
> Files=2, Tests=9, 25 wallclock secs ( 0.06 usr  0.00 sys + 24.63 cusr  0.22 csys = 24.91 CPU)
> Result: FAIL
> Failed 1/2 test programs. 0/9 subtests failed.
> Makefile:995: recipe for target 'test_dynamic' failed
> make[1]: *** [test_dynamic] Error 255
> make[1]: Leaving directory '/srv/jenkins-slave/workspace/sid-goto-cc-libfreecontact-perl/libfreecontact-perl-0.08'
> dh_auto_test: make -j1 test TEST_VERBOSE=1 returned exit code 2
> debian/rules:8: recipe for target 'build' failed
> make: *** [build] Error 2
> dpkg-buildpackage: error: debian/rules build gave error exit status 2
> I: Copying back the cached apt archive contents
> I: new cache content libextutils-xspp-perl_0.1800-2_all.deb added
> I: new cache content libfreecontact-dev_1.0.21-4_amd64.deb added
> I: new cache content libfreecontact0v5_1.0.21-4_amd64.deb added
> I: unmounting /srv/jenkins-slave/workspace/sid-goto-cc-libfreecontact-perl filesystem
> I: unmounting /run/shm filesystem
> I: unmounting dev/pts filesystem
> I: unmounting run/shm filesystem
> I: unmounting proc filesystem
>  -> Cleaning COW directory
>   forking: rm -rf /srv/jenkins-slave/cow/cow.42349
> 
> 
> The full build log is attached; please do let me know if the problem is
> unreproducible, in which case I shall try to investigate further.
> 
> Best,
> Michael





> _______________________________________________
> Debian-med-packaging mailing list
> Debian-med-packaging at lists.alioth.debian.org
> http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/debian-med-packaging


-- 
http://fam-tille.de



More information about the Debian-med-packaging mailing list